Becky Hansis-O'Neill is a highly qualified professional with a diverse background in biology, animal cognition, and educational programming. Currently serving as a Consultant at Data Skeptic since December 2023, Becky engages in research related to scientific literature and podcast production. As a PhD Candidate and Teaching Assistant at the University of Missouri-Saint Louis, Becky specializes in learning and cognition studies involving tarantulas and bumblebees. Previous roles include Director of Creative Services at Ideum, where management of multimedia projects and teams was prioritized, and Education Specialist at Idaho State University, focusing on educational outreach and programming. Becky's educational qualifications include a Master’s degree in Biology and a Bachelor’s degree in Psychology, both from Idaho State University.
